I have a FBSD 6.4p7 box that I use as a mail server - 1Go RAM - RAID1
Works quite well.
As I plan to put 100 more mail accounts soon on the server I was  
wondering if the memory & swap was ok on the server considering these  
figures:

last pid: 18956; load averages: 0.04, 0.11, 0.05 up 19+08:36:23 09:53:38
125 processes: 1 running, 124 sleeping
CPU:  0.0% user,  0.0% nice,  1.5% system,  0.4% interrupt, 98.1% idle
Mem: 499M Active, 70M Inact, 362M Wired, 41M Cache, 111M Buf, 20M Free
Swap: 2000M Total, 160M Used, 1840M Free, 8% Inuse


Though It looks good to me - the server swaps a bit (between 8 to 14%) and there is not much memory left.

Let me know what you think about these figures.
